At SummerSlam 2021, Sasha Banks will face Bianca Belair in a bid to reclaim the SmackDown Women’s Championship. She's been incredible as a heel ever since she returned on the Blue brand last month. Fans have high expectations from their upcoming match, which could end with a huge title change.
Belair is one of the biggest babyfaces on SmackDown at the moment. While she has done a good job with the women’s championship, she has mostly feuded with Bayley and Banks for over a year. A potential title change at SummerSlam would allow both superstars to continue their feud beyond the pay-per-view while the creative team invests in other talents.

The SmackDown Women’s division lacks competition, and it would not be easy to build up a credible challenger within three weeks. We can see Banks and Belair engage in a lengthy championship feud after SummerSlam, and it can also feature Zelina Vega and Carmella at intervals.
Hopefully, someone like Toni Storm can be billed as the next big thing on the Blue brand, while Belair and Banks keep the women’s championship picture interesting.
Belair is a good champion, but she needs better rivalries. At the moment, Sasha Banks is the only one who can pose a believable threat to her title reign, and this storyline will turn stale if all their title encounters end in the same result.
Prediction: Sasha Banks beats Bianca Belair to win the SmackDown Women’s Championship
